Transaction 6910dcbf2714ec096cf705a4541aa89c20337f6ff2ecf3e1095027047f6029ca

1 Input
2 Outputs
  • 6910dcbf2714ec096cf705a4541aa89c20337f6ff2ecf3e1095027047f6029ca:0
  • value  35000000
    address  3P3t4wKfbnTKzibT942VPY5DAZBYf1r3DD
  • 6910dcbf2714ec096cf705a4541aa89c20337f6ff2ecf3e1095027047f6029ca:1
  • value  2336274
    address  3CDuTBjKDPiSNDZNBJXe6suVuJmbrCwXKA